Genshin Impact, the popular free-to-play gacha game, is getting an anime adaptation. Developer HoYoverse announced a new collaboration with animation studio, Ufotable to make the adaptation possible.

During the Version 3.1 Special Programme for Genshin Impact, a three-minute concept trailer that was later shared by the official Twitter for Genshin Impact seemed to show what we can expect in terms of art style and more.

Since the trailer is just a concept, the final product will probably look different. Additionally, it may be some time before we really see any episodes. HoYoverse stated that it is a “long-term project.”

Genshin Impact was inspired by anime anyways and released back in 2020. Since then, the action RPG has become a major contender in the gaming world. Genshin Impact has had many updates since its launch and has even done crossovers with franchises like Horizon: Zero Dawn.

There is no official word on what the anime will cover or what story it will follow just yet.
